+2012-04-13 James Robinson <jamesr@chromium.org>
+
+ [chromium] Move WebVideoFrame into Platform and remove WebCore::VideoFrameChromium wrapper API
+ https://bugs.webkit.org/show_bug.cgi?id=83851
+
+ Reviewed by Adam Barth.
+
+ Remove VideoFrameChromium wrapper and converts WebCore code to using the Platform WebVideoFrame API directly.
+ Some utility code that previously existed on VideoFrameChromium and only had one caller, such as doing
+ width/height adjustements for YV12 frames, is moved into the calling code (CCVideoLayerImpl).
+
+ Covered by existing media/ and compositing/ layout tests.

-IntSize CCVideoLayerImpl::computeVisibleSize(const VideoFrameChromium* frame, unsigned plane)
+static int videoFrameDimension(int originalDimension, unsigned plane, int format)
{
- int visibleWidth = frame->width(plane);
- int visibleHeight = frame->height(plane);
+ if (format == WebKit::WebVideoFrame::FormatYV12 && plane != WebKit::WebVideoFrame::yPlane)
+ return originalDimension / 2;
+ return originalDimension;
+}
+
+static bool hasPaddingBytes(const WebKit::WebVideoFrame& frame, unsigned plane)
+{
+ return frame.stride(plane) > videoFrameDimension(frame.width(), plane, frame.format());
+}
+
+IntSize CCVideoLayerImpl::computeVisibleSize(const WebKit::WebVideoFrame& frame, unsigned plane)
+{
+ int visibleWidth = videoFrameDimension(frame.width(), plane, frame.format());
+ int originalWidth = visibleWidth;
+ int visibleHeight = videoFrameDimension(frame.height(), plane, frame.format());
+
// When there are dead pixels at the edge of the texture, decrease
// the frame width by 1 to prevent the rightmost pixels from
// interpolating with the dead pixels.
- if (frame->hasPaddingBytes(plane))
+ if (hasPaddingBytes(frame, plane))
--visibleWidth;
// In YV12, every 2x2 square of Y values corresponds to one U and
// one V value. If we decrease the width of the UV plane, we must decrease the
// width of the Y texture by 2 for proper alignment. This must happen
// always, even if Y's texture does not have padding bytes.
- if (plane == VideoFrameChromium::yPlane && frame->format() == VideoFrameChromium::YV12) {
- if (frame->hasPaddingBytes(VideoFrameChromium::uPlane)) {
- int originalWidth = frame->width(plane);
+ if (plane == WebKit::WebVideoFrame::yPlane && frame.format() == WebKit::WebVideoFrame::FormatYV12) {
+ if (hasPaddingBytes(frame, WebKit::WebVideoFrame::uPlane))
visibleWidth = originalWidth - 2;
- }
}
return IntSize(visibleWidth, visibleHeight);
}
